Greece launches 1566 health service mobile app
From 20 May 2026 Greece’s citizen‑help hotline 1566 will be complemented by a new mobile application for Android and iOS devices. The app adds a digital channel to the existing telephone number, allowing users to locate health services, submit electronic requests and access information from agencies such as the National Organisation for Healthcare Services Provision (EOPYY), the Public Health Authority (EODY), the Hellenic Centre for Disease Control and Prevention (HCDCP) and the Panhellenic Pharmaceutical Association.
Through Taxisnet credentials, the platform covers public hospitals, primary‑care, pharmacies, travel medicine, preventive actions and the filing of complaints. It also integrates the field‑officer programme, which places specialised staff in hospitals across the country to guide patients on‑site. The rollout aims to accelerate the digital transformation of public health services and provide a unified, user‑friendly experience for all Greek citizens.
